			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Microsoft has never released a service pack for Windows98 SE. But I made a Service Pack for Windows98 SE users. It contains all Windows98 SE updates from Windows Update site and more.</p>
<p>It is a self-extracting and self-installing pack like Microsoft&#8217;s update files. Thus, you cannot choice individual files. However, the pack installs only required fixes for your system. Uninstallation is possible from Add-Remove Programs. However, I don&#8217;t recommend uninstallation of the pack, if you don&#8217;t face any problem.</p>
<p>This is *only* for <em>WINDOWS 98 SECOND EDITION ENGLISH.</em> I highly recommend that you should <em>backup your system</em> before installing the pack. You must have  at least <strong>32 MB</strong> of RAM.</p>
<p>It contains only operating system updates. It does NOT contain Internet Explorer 6, DirectX 9, Media Player 9 and their updates.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Ubuntu is a community developed, Linux-based operating system that is perfect for laptops, desktops and servers. It contains all the applications you need &#8211; a web browser, presentation, document and spreadsheet software, instant messaging and much more.</p>
